How to store these autographs?
I do TTM and In Person autographs. I do some team sets and others are just random cards. I'll throw the random cards in Ultra Pro pages and into binders.
But for my team sets I like to keep them all together and I have them in snap cases.
Is keeping autographs stored like this a bad idea? Because I have noticed on some like you'll see a little residue of the sharpie wearing a little on the back of the card in front of it.
I'd throw them all in single penny sleeves if I could but then I can't put them into the snap cases.
Any suggestions? I'd rather not put them in binders as that takes up too much room.

03-07-2011, 11:07 PM #4
I do mine in penny sleeves and slip them into a team bag. It is really the best I've been able to come up with myself as I'm in your shoes a little bit too...
